Cloud Analytics Market Outlook

The global cloud analytics market is projected to reach approximately USD 50 billion by 2035, growing at a CAGR of around 24% from 2025 to 2035. This rapid growth is driven by the increasing volume of data generated across various sectors, necessitating efficient analytics tools that can help organizations derive valuable insights from their data. The shift towards digital transformation, coupled with the rising adoption of IoT devices and big data technologies, is further propelling the demand for cloud-based analytics solutions. Additionally, the need for real-time data processing and analysis in decision-making processes underscores the growing importance of cloud analytics in modern enterprises. Furthermore, businesses are increasingly recognizing the economic benefits of migrating to cloud analytics, which eliminates the need for extensive on-premises infrastructure investments.

By Service Model

Infrastructure as a Service (IaaS)

Infrastructure as a Service (IaaS) is a pivotal component of the cloud analytics market, allowing businesses to rent and manage IT infrastructure over the cloud. This model offers significant advantages, including cost savings, scalability, and flexibility, enabling organizations to adjust their computing resources based on demand. IaaS provides users with virtualized computing resources, such as servers, storage, and networking, which can be deployed on a pay-as-you-go basis. This flexibility allows companies to experiment with analytics applications without committing to significant upfront investments. Moreover, the ability to quickly provision resources facilitates rapid deployment of analytics projects, thereby accelerating time-to-insight and promoting innovation. As more companies recognize the operational efficiency and cost-effectiveness of IaaS, its adoption in the cloud analytics space is expected to grow significantly.

Platform as a Service (PaaS)

Platform as a Service (PaaS) plays a crucial role in the cloud analytics ecosystem by providing a platform that allows developers to build, deploy, and manage applications without the complexity of maintaining the underlying infrastructure. PaaS facilitates the development of analytics applications by offering built-in software components, tools, and services that streamline the development process. This model significantly reduces the time and resources required for application development, allowing organizations to focus on implementing analytics functionalities rather than managing hardware and software. Furthermore, PaaS solutions often come equipped with integrated development environments (IDEs) and support for multiple programming languages, enhancing collaboration among development teams. As businesses increasingly seek to leverage analytics for competitive advantage, the PaaS segment is expected to experience substantial growth as it fosters innovation and accelerates time-to-market for analytics applications.

Software as a Service (SaaS)

Software as a Service (SaaS) represents a significant segment of the cloud analytics market, offering organizations access to analytics software through subscription-based models. This delivery method eliminates the need for on-premises installations, enabling companies to quickly deploy analytics solutions without extensive IT overhead. SaaS analytics applications are designed to be user-friendly, allowing non-technical users to easily navigate and derive insights from data. The accessibility of SaaS solutions from any internet-enabled device further enhances collaboration and data sharing across teams. Additionally, SaaS providers typically handle software updates and maintenance, allowing organizations to benefit from the latest features and improvements without disruption. As the demand for accessible and cost-effective analytics solutions grows, the SaaS segment is poised for significant expansion, particularly among small and medium enterprises that may lack the resources for extensive IT infrastructure.

By Deployment Mode

Public Cloud

The public cloud deployment model is one of the most widely adopted approaches for cloud analytics, characterized by shared infrastructure and resources accessible to multiple organizations over the internet. This model offers significant cost advantages, as businesses can leverage the infrastructure of cloud service providers without the need for substantial capital investment. Public cloud solutions are particularly attractive to small and medium enterprises that seek to access advanced analytics capabilities without the burden of managing on-premises systems. In addition to cost savings, public cloud analytics solutions often come with built-in scalability, allowing organizations to easily adjust their computing resources based on fluctuating needs. However, organizations must also consider data security and compliance requirements, as sharing infrastructure may raise concerns regarding sensitive data. Despite these challenges, the public cloud segment continues to thrive, driven by the increasing demand for accessible and cost-effective analytics solutions.

Private Cloud

Private cloud deployment represents a more tailored approach to cloud analytics, where resources are dedicated to a single organization, allowing for greater control and customization. This model is particularly appealing to businesses that handle sensitive data or operate in regulated industries, as it provides enhanced security and compliance capabilities. Private clouds enable organizations to design their analytics infrastructure according to specific business needs, facilitating the integration of proprietary data sources and analytics tools. Additionally, the deployment of private clouds can improve performance, as dedicated resources reduce latency and ensure high availability. While the initial capital investment for private clouds may be higher than public cloud options, large enterprises often find the benefits of enhanced security and performance warrant the costs. As concerns regarding data privacy and compliance continue to grow, the private cloud segment is expected to experience steady growth in the cloud analytics market.

Hybrid Cloud

The hybrid cloud deployment model combines elements of both public and private clouds, providing organizations with flexibility and agility in their analytics solutions. This model allows businesses to leverage the scalability of public cloud resources while maintaining critical data and applications in a private cloud environment. Hybrid cloud analytics solutions enable organizations to optimize their data architecture by intelligently distributing workloads based on requirements and regulatory constraints. For instance, organizations can perform non-sensitive analytics in the public cloud while keeping sensitive data secured in a private cloud. The hybrid approach also facilitates disaster recovery and business continuity, as organizations can quickly shift workloads between clouds in response to disruptions. As companies increasingly recognize the need for flexible and scalable analytics solutions, the hybrid cloud segment is anticipated to witness significant growth, especially among large enterprises looking to balance cost-effectiveness and data security.

By Industry Vertical

IT & Telecom

The IT and telecom sector is a major contributor to the cloud analytics market, leveraging advanced analytics to enhance operational efficiency and customer satisfaction. Organizations in this industry generate vast amounts of data from various sources, including network performance metrics, customer interactions, and usage patterns. Cloud analytics solutions enable IT and telecom companies to process this data in real-time, allowing them to monitor network performance, predict outages, and optimize resources. Moreover, advanced analytics can enhance customer experience by enabling personalized service offerings based on user behavior and preferences. As the demand for connectivity and digital services continues to grow, the need for cloud analytics in the IT and telecom sector is expected to surge, driving innovation and enhancing competitive advantage.

BFSI

The banking, financial services, and insurance (BFSI) industry is another key segment in the cloud analytics market, where data-driven insights are crucial for risk management, fraud detection, and customer engagement. In this highly regulated sector, cloud analytics solutions enable organizations to analyze large volumes of transaction data and customer information to identify trends and anomalies that may indicate fraud or risk. Additionally, cloud-based analytics tools facilitate compliance with regulatory requirements by providing robust reporting and monitoring capabilities. The ability to leverage advanced analytics for personalized financial services and marketing strategies also enhances customer retention and satisfaction. As the BFSI sector continues to embrace digital transformation, the demand for cloud analytics solutions is expected to grow significantly.

Healthcare

The healthcare industry is increasingly adopting cloud analytics to improve patient care, optimize operational efficiency, and manage costs. With the rising volume of patient data and the need to comply with stringent regulations, healthcare organizations seek analytics solutions that can provide actionable insights while ensuring data security and compliance. Cloud analytics enables healthcare providers to analyze patient records, treatment outcomes, and operational metrics, facilitating better decision-making and resource allocation. Additionally, healthcare organizations can leverage cloud analytics to improve population health management and enhance patient engagement through personalized care plans. As the importance of data-driven strategies in healthcare continues to rise, the demand for cloud analytics solutions is expected to expand significantly in this sector.

Retail

The retail sector is rapidly embracing cloud analytics to enhance customer experience, optimize inventory management, and drive sales growth. Retailers generate vast amounts of data through transactions, customer interactions, and supply chain operations, and cloud analytics enables them to derive actionable insights from this information. By leveraging cloud-based analytics solutions, retailers can analyze customer behavior and preferences to personalize marketing campaigns and improve product recommendations. Additionally, inventory analytics help retailers optimize stock levels, reduce costs, and improve supply chain efficiency. As the retail landscape continues to evolve with the growth of e-commerce and changing consumer demands, the adoption of cloud analytics solutions will play a critical role in driving competitive differentiation and operational success.

Manufacturing

The manufacturing industry is increasingly adopting cloud analytics to enhance production efficiency, improve quality control, and optimize supply chain operations. Cloud analytics solutions enable manufacturers to analyze data from various sources, including production systems, machinery, and supply chain logistics, facilitating real-time monitoring and decision-making. By leveraging advanced analytics, manufacturers can identify inefficiencies in production processes, predict equipment failures, and optimize maintenance schedules, ultimately reducing downtime and costs. Additionally, cloud analytics can enhance demand forecasting, enabling manufacturers to align production with market needs. As the manufacturing sector continues to embrace digital transformation and Industry 4.0 initiatives, the demand for cloud analytics solutions is expected to grow significantly.

By Region

North America is currently the largest market for cloud analytics, accounting for approximately 40% of the global market share. This dominance is attributed to the presence of key players in the region, advanced technological infrastructure, and a high rate of cloud adoption across various industries. The United States, in particular, is a significant contributor to this growth, driven by the increasing demand for advanced analytics solutions among enterprises seeking to leverage big data for competitive advantage. Additionally, North America is expected to witness a CAGR of about 23% from 2025 to 2035, further solidifying its position as a leader in the cloud analytics market. The region's robust investment in research and development, coupled with a favorable regulatory environment, continues to foster innovation and drive the adoption of cloud analytics solutions.

Europe is also emerging as a significant player in the cloud analytics market, contributing approximately 25% to the global market share. The region is witnessing robust growth due to the increasing demand for data-driven decision-making across various industries, including finance, healthcare, and retail. European organizations are increasingly adopting cloud analytics to comply with stringent data privacy regulations while leveraging cloud-based solutions for enhanced operational efficiency. The Asia Pacific region is anticipated to witness the highest growth rate, with a CAGR of around 25% during the forecast period. This growth is driven by the rapid digital transformation initiatives undertaken by enterprises in countries such as China and India, alongside the rising adoption of advanced analytics among organizations seeking to enhance their competitive edge.

Threats

Despite the promising growth of the cloud analytics market, there are several threats that could hinder its progress. One significant threat arises from rising concerns over data security and privacy, particularly as organizations increasingly migrate sensitive data to the cloud. High-profile data breaches and regulatory scrutiny can lead to apprehension among businesses, making them hesitant to adopt cloud analytics solutions. The potential for data loss, unauthorized access, and compliance violations can deter organizations from fully embracing these technologies, potentially stifling market growth. Additionally, the technology landscape is rapidly evolving, and companies may struggle to keep pace with the rapid advancements and innovations in cloud analytics solutions. Organizations need to continually invest in their analytics capabilities and may face challenges in managing the complexity of integrating new technologies into existing systems.

Another concern is the potential for vendor lock-in, where organizations become overly reliant on a specific cloud analytics provider's ecosystem. This dependency can make it difficult for businesses to switch vendors or adopt new solutions, potentially limiting their ability to leverage the best tools available in the market. Furthermore, the increasing competition among cloud analytics providers may lead to price wars, potentially resulting in decreased profit margins for companies operating in the sector. As businesses become more price-sensitive and demand cost-effective solutions, providers may face pressure to reduce prices, impacting their overall profitability. Hence, while the cloud analytics market presents significant opportunities, stakeholders must navigate these threats to sustain growth and deliver value to customers.

The competitive landscape of the cloud analytics market is characterized by a mix of established tech giants and emerging players who are innovating rapidly to capture market share. Major companies such as IBM, Microsoft, and Amazon Web Services have heavily invested in developing their cloud analytics capabilities and are continually enhancing their offerings to cater to the diverse needs of enterprises. These companies leverage their extensive resources, technological expertise, and robust infrastructures to deliver comprehensive and scalable cloud analytics solutions that enable businesses to harness the power of data effectively. Furthermore, strategic partnerships and collaborations among these key players are also becoming increasingly common, allowing them to combine strengths and deliver enhanced value propositions to their customers.

In addition to the tech giants, several niche players are emerging in the cloud analytics market, focusing on specific industry verticals or advanced analytics solutions. Companies like Tableau and QlikTech are renowned for their data visualization and business intelligence capabilities, providing organizations with intuitive tools to analyze and present data insights effectively. Similarly, newer entrants such as Alteryx and Domo are gaining traction by offering user-friendly, cloud-based analytics platforms that cater to businesses seeking agile and accessible data analytics solutions. The competitive dynamics are further shaped by the increasing emphasis on automation, AI-driven analytics, and self-service capabilities, with organizations seeking providers that can deliver innovative solutions that enhance operational efficiency and support decision-making processes.
